{-# LANGUAGE NoImplicitPrelude #-}
module Bamboo.Type.Theme where

import Bamboo.Helper.PreludeEnv
import Data.Default

data ThemeConfig = ThemeConfig
  { name        :: String
  , css         :: [String]
  , js          :: [String]
  } deriving (Show, Read)

data ThemeConfigData = 
    Name
  | Css
  | Js
  deriving (Eq, Show, Read)

instance Default ThemeConfig where
  def = ThemeConfig def def def